Output 7adb6ad17ab9fd5bc7633dcb57cc39df5517c8fc5cac8e2bccbfbf60e8ad37ed:1

value
40499033969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89cc81baad540cdccae0562da1e1a7fb7db27402 OP_EQUAL
address
3EFdVCixspnXZTAkhW2YiQxaNWTvLvgQJF
transaction
7adb6ad17ab9fd5bc7633dcb57cc39df5517c8fc5cac8e2bccbfbf60e8ad37ed
spent
true